Companion Memorials

A type of memorial that is designed to honor and remember two individuals who were closely connected in life. It is typically used for couples, such as spouses or life partners, who wish to be memorialized together.

Individual Memorials

A type of memorial that is specifically designed to honor and remember a single person who has passed away. It is commonly used to mark the grave or burial site of an individual.

Children’s Memorials

A type of memorial specifically created to honor and remember children who have passed away. Children’s memorials are designed to be sensitive to the unique circumstances of a child’s loss.

Bench Memorials

Also known as a memorial bench or commemorative bench, this is a type of memorial that serves as both a functional seating area and a tribute to an individual or a group.

Cremation Memorials

A type of memorial that is specifically designed to honor and remember someone who has been cremated. It provides a dedicated space for the cremated remains to be interred, displayed, or scattered in a meaningful and respectful manner.
